Says who? OpenSSL 1.0.1 introduces new protocols (TLSv1.2 and TLSv1.1) that don't work with some other implementations of those new protocols. Postfix 2.9.2 introduces support to turn off the new protocols, so that Postfix falls back to the ones that work. Wietse
